Theatre. It Is Now will bring back an important day in history in the Guildhall in Chichester on Friday, March 22 at 7pm. July 30 1966, a date that would go down in history, the day of the World Cup Final between England and Germany. But it’s also the wedding day of Laura and Joe. Tickets available from 01243 816525.

Theatre. The University of Chichester’s regional touring company returns with a new production of Dolly Parton’s 9To5the Musical. The show plays The Alexandra Theatre, Bognor Regis on Friday, March 22; Saturday, March 23, 2.30pm and 7.30pm.

Painter and printmaker Jan Blemmings offers an exhibition in the Wilson room at Chichester’s Oxmarket Gallery until March 24. “My last show at the Oxmarket was in 2015 and this new show reflects the intervenin­g time spent focusing on my landscape painting and drawing.”

Festival. New features will reflect the growing interest in veganism at Vegfestuk Brighton’s tenth anniversar­y festival this year. The festival is on March 23 and 24 at the Brighton Centre.
